Abstract

The utility model discloses a deep geotherm can heating device, including the geothermal energy main part, one side of geothermal energy main part is equipped with the heat pipe, heat storage water tank is installed to one side of heat pipe, solar panel is installed to one side of heat storage water tank, one side of heat pipe is equipped with the choke valve, the compressor is installed to one side of choke valve, the side of compressor is equipped with organic glass, one side of compressor is equipped with holding water box, this kind of deep geotherm can heating device has the geothermal energy of utilization and solar energy heats, both are renewable energy, energy saving and environmental protection, there is good guard action to the environment, the whole water tank of this heating device even heating, use more comfortablely, warm up electricly and directly bury the line underground below the floor, only stay next beautiful temperature controller on the wall, do not account for other any spaces, and use no any noise, warm up and have stronger flexibility, adaptability and advance.

Fig. 1-2 is referred to, this utility model provides a kind of technical scheme:A kind of deep geothermal heat energy heating plant, including ground Heat energy main body 1, the side of the geothermal energy main body 1 are provided with heat pipe 2, and the side of the heat pipe 2 is provided with heat storage water tank 3, The side of the heat storage water tank 3 is provided with solar panels 4, and the side of the heat pipe 2 is provided with choke valve 5, the choke valve 5 Side is provided with compressor 6, and the side of the compressor 6 is provided with lucite 7, and the side of the compressor 6 is provided with insulation water Case 8, the inside of the attemperater 8 are provided with heating tube 9, and the side of the attemperater 8 is provided with water pipe 10, the water pipe 10 Side is provided with faucet valve 11, and the side of the faucet valve 11 is provided with faucet tube 12, the side peace of the heat storage water tank 3 Equipped with pipeline 14, the side of the pipeline 14 is provided with radiator 17, and the side of the radiator 17 is provided with suction pump 13.
Further, the geothermal energy main body 1 is fixedly connected by heat pipe 2 with heat storage water tank 3, the compressor 6 with Attemperater 8 is fixedly connected by heat pipe 2, makes apparatus structure compact, and conduction heat is more abundant.
Further, the heat storage water tank 3 is flexibly connected by choke valve 5 with compressor 6, choke valve 5 is neatly controlled The heat output of heat storage water tank processed 3.
Further, the side of the suction pump 13 is provided with soil layer heat conductive pad 15, and energy is extracted from soil layer heat conductive pad 15 Amount.
Further, the side of the pipeline 14 is provided with endothermic tube 16, heat is led in endothermic tube 16 completely.
Operation principle:First, by solar panels 4 be located at building top towards sunny side, through the time of one day, geothermal energy master Body 1 also absorbs enough energy, and choke valve 5 enough, is then opened by the heat in heat storage water tank 3, and heat passes through heat conduction Pipe 2 enters compressor 6, is changed into high temperature heat through the compression of compressor 6, and passes through heat pipe 2 by these high temperature heats So as to manufacture domestic hot-water, when work is used, radiator 17 is located in the room of building water in transmission feed-tank, endothermic tube 16 It is located at 15 depths of soil layer heat conductive pad to absorb underground heat, solar panels 4 convert solar energy into the heat energy of water and are transported to room and pass through Radiator 17 is indoor heating, and geothermal energy transferred heat to the water in endothermic tube 16, arrived delivery by suction pump 13 Pass through radiator 17 in room for indoor heating, the cold water after heat dissipates is respectively delivered in solar panels 4 by pipeline 14 again Utilization is circulated with endothermic tube 16.
